PFND3DDDI_DESTROYDECODEDEVICE função de retorno de chamada (d3dumddi.h)
A função DestroyDecodeDevice libera recursos para um dispositivo de decodificação de VA (Aceleração de Vídeo) do Microsoft DirectX.
Sintaxe
PFND3DDDI_DESTROYDECODEDEVICE Pfnd3dddiDestroydecodedevice;
HRESULT Pfnd3dddiDestroydecodedevice(
HANDLE hDevice,
HANDLE unnamedParam2
)
{...}
Parâmetros
hDevice
Um identificador para o dispositivo de exibição (contexto gráfico).
unnamedParam2
hDecodeDevice [in]
Um identificador para o dispositivo de decodificação de VA do DirectX que foi criado pela função CreateDecodeDevice.
Valor de retorno
DestroyDecodeDevice deverá retornar S_OK ou um resultado de erro apropriado se não puder liberar recursos com êxito para o dispositivo de decodificação do DirectX VA.
Observações
A função DestroyDecodeDevice notifica o driver para destruir o identificador para o dispositivo de decodificação directX VA que a função CreateDecodeDevice criada anteriormente. Em seguida, o driver pode liberar recursos associados ao identificador de dispositivo de decodificação do DirectX VA.
Requisitos
Requisito | Valor |
---|---|
de cliente com suporte mínimo | Disponível no Windows Vista e versões posteriores dos sistemas operacionais Windows. |
da Plataforma de Destino | Área de trabalho |
cabeçalho | d3dumddi.h (inclua D3dumddi.h) |